Output f8d05861611494489195cf0eeca43d54d5af69973cbf3db2a4ab90e32983d867:0

value
1338519
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88685f30138aa8c8ca94f8110e6abc8b0eb362ca OP_EQUALVERIFY OP_CHECKSIG
address
1DSFvyJDRqWk651jVXq67NxC7RXL59b7B6
transaction
f8d05861611494489195cf0eeca43d54d5af69973cbf3db2a4ab90e32983d867
confirmations
374264
spent
true